DE&J Levy Advises On Art Dealer Letting

February 6, 2013

Fund manager Standard Life Investments, advised by DE&J Levy, has agreed a letting to a fine art dealer in the West End.

DE&J Levy has advised Standard Life on the letting of the 2,855 sq ft first floor at 39 St James’s Street in St James’s to Thomas Gibson Fine Art. The family-run fine art dealer was established in 1969 and deals in Impressionist and 20th century masters, as well as modern British works.

Thomas Gibson has agreed a 15-year lease paying in excess of £60 per sq ft, with a rent review after five years and a tenant-only break clause after ten years.

Anna Field from DE&J Levy says the deal shows that the West End remains an attractive location for the fine art sector. “We believe that this deal demonstrates the emerging strong demand from gallery occupiers taking upper floors.” She says.

Pilcher Hershman advised Thomas Gibson Fine Art.
